When World War One started, everyone was using shrapnel shells, these were shells filled with a small explosive charge design to sent several dozens of small balls in all direction to kill soldiers caught in the open. read more

During World War One, the Germans tended to have more Howitzers then the Allies till the last year of the War. The French had the best Gun, in its famous model 1897 75mm gun (which stayed in Service through world war two, the 75mm tank gun in the M4 Sherman was a variation of the 1897 75 French Gun). read more
